Quick Comparison
At a glance, high-speed rotor-stator units are usually the best fit for fast emulsifying, dispersing, and general sample prep. Ultrasonic processors are stronger choices when you need intense energy transfer, small-volume processing, or cell-disruption-style applications. Handheld and portable models are better when flexibility, small footprints, and simple operation matter more than maximum throughput.
Key Buying Factors for a Laboratory Homogenizer for Liquids
Speed and Shear
Higher speed can improve mixing efficiency, but the right range depends on the formulation. Low- to medium-viscosity liquids often do well with high-speed dispersers, while tougher samples may need ultrasonic energy or more robust shear control.
Capacity and Batch Size
Match the working volume to your real use case. A device that performs well at 50 mL may not be ideal for 1,000 mL, and oversized equipment can be awkward or inefficient for small samples.
Viscosity and Material Type
Check the stated viscosity rating carefully. Some Laboratory Homogenizer for Liquids models are designed mainly for solutions and light emulsions, while others are better suited for creams, lotions, and thicker dispersions.
Head, Probe, and Accessories
Working head size, probe diameter, and included accessories affect both flexibility and maintenance. Multiple heads can be helpful if you process different sample volumes, while a stable bracket or stand improves safety and consistency.
Control and Safety Features
Digital speed control, overload protection, and stable mounting are all useful in daily lab work. These features reduce operator error and help protect the motor during demanding runs.
Who Should Buy Which Laboratory Homogenizer for Liquids?
If you need routine emulsifying or dispersing for moderate volumes, a high-speed rotor-stator model is usually the most practical choice. If your work involves small batches, delicate samples, or very high-energy processing, an ultrasonic processor may be the better fit. Handheld and portable homogenizers make sense for labs that value convenience, limited bench space, or occasional use across multiple workstations.
In short, the best pick is the one that matches your sample size, viscosity, and workflow—not just the highest advertised power. That approach will help you choose a Laboratory Homogenizer for Liquids that performs reliably in real-world lab conditions.
